David Corn
David Corn is a veteran Washington journalist and political commentator.
He is the head of the Washington editorial office of the magazine. Mother Jones and analyst of MSNBC.
He is the author of three best-selling books. New York Timeincluding Showdown: The inside story of how Obama fought the GOP to decide the 2012 election. and Hubris: The Inside Story of Spin, Scandal, and the Selling of the Iraq War (in collaboration with Michael Isikoff).
He is also the author of the biography. Blonde Ghost: Ted Shackley and the CIA Crusades and the novel Deep Background.
